信息处理方法及电子设备的制作方法

文档序号:6538011阅读:99来源:国知局
信息处理方法及电子设备的制作方法
【专利摘要】本发明公开了一种信息处理方法及电子设备,所述方法包括:获得第一操作;解析所述第一操作,确定所述第一操作的M个目标小窗口,M为大于1的整数;获得第二操作;解析所述第二操作,得到所述第二操作的操作参数;根据所述第二操作的操作参数,确定M个转换参数,所述M个转换参数与所述M个目标小窗口一一对应;根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口,以替换变换前的M个目标小窗口,使所述变换前的目标小窗口对应的内容,在变换后的相应目标小窗口进行显示。通过本发明,能够快捷方便地对小窗口进行移动、缩放、关闭等操作,操作效率高,提升了用户体验。
【专利说明】信息处理方法及电子设备
【技术领域】
[0001]本发明涉及信息处理技术,尤其涉及一种信息处理方法及电子设备。
【背景技术】
[0002]早期电子设备屏幕尺寸都比较小、屏幕的分辨率也较低,由相应的操作系统如安卓(Android)将应用的内容以全屏窗口进行显示;考虑到以下场景:
[0003]在电子设备屏幕尺寸增大时,如果为应用提供非全屏窗口显示支持,即允许电子设备中的多个应用以小窗口(非全屏窗口)同时在电子设备的显示单元显示时,如何快捷方便地对全部或部分开启的非全屏窗口进行移动、关闭、缩放等管理操作,以节省操作时间,提升用户体验,相关技术尚无有效解决方案。

【发明内容】

[0004]本发明实施例提供一种信息处理方法及电子设备,能够快捷方便地对开启的小窗口进行移动、关闭、缩放等管理操作,节省操作时间,提升用户体验。
[0005]本发明实施例的技术方案是这样实现的:
[0006]本发明实施例提供一种信息处理方法,应用于一电子设备,所述电子设备包含一触控显示单元,所述电子设备支持运行至少一个应用,以使所述应用通过小窗口或全屏窗口在所述触控显示单元进行显示;所述全屏窗口的显示区域等于所述触控显示单元能够接受触控事件的区域,所述小窗口的显示区域小于所述触控显示单元能够接受触控事件的区域;所述小窗口是通过一转换参数对所述全屏窗口进行变换得到,所述电子设备支持控制所述触控显示单元同时显示至少两个小窗口 ;所述方法包括:
[0007]获得第一操作;
[0008]解析所述第一操作,确定所述第一操作的M个目标小窗口,M为大于I的整数;
[0009]获得第二操作;
[0010]解析所述第二操作,得到所述第二操作的操作参数;
[0011 ] 根据所述第二操作的操作参数,确定M个转换参数,所述M个转换参数与所述M个目标小窗口 对应;
[0012]根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口,以替换变换前的M个目标小窗口,使所述变换前的目标小窗口对应的内容,在变换后的相应目标小窗口进行显示。
[0013]本发明实施例还提供一种电子设备,所述电子设备包含一触控显示单元和控制单元;
[0014]所述控制单元,用于支持运行至少一个应用,以使所述应用通过小窗口或全屏窗口在所述触控显示单元进行显示;其中,所述全屏窗口的显示区域等于所述触控显示单元能够接受触控事件的区域,所述小窗口的显示区域小于所述触控显示单元能够接受触控事件的区域;[0015]所述控制单元,还用于通过一转换参数对所述全屏窗口进行变换得到所述小窗口,所述控制单元支持控制所述触控显示单元同时显示至少两个小窗口 ;
[0016]所述电子设备还包括:获取单元和解析单元;其中,
[0017]所述获取单元,用于获得第一操作;
[0018]所述解析单元,用于解析所述第一操作,确定所述第一操作的M个目标小窗口,M为大于I的整数;
[0019]所述获取单元,还用于获得第二操作;
[0020]所述解析单元,还用于解析所述第二操作,得到所述第二操作的操作参数;
[0021]所述控制单元,还用于根据所述第二操作的操作参数,确定M个转换参数,所述M个转换参数与所述M个目标小窗口--对应;
[0022]根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口,以替换变换前的M个目标小窗口,使所述变换前的目标小窗口对应的内容,在变换后的相应目标小窗口进行显示。
[0023]本实施例所提供的技术方案,支持用户通过对电子设备实施第一操作以选中目标小窗口,并支持用户通过实施第二操作对目标小窗口进行移动、关闭、缩放等操作,从而,无需逐个对小窗口进行操作,操作快捷方便,提升了用户体验。
【专利附图】

【附图说明】
[0024]图1为本发明实施例一中信息处理方法的实现流程示意图;
·[0025]图2a为本发明实施例二中信息处理方法的实现流程示意图;
[0026]图2b为本发明实施例二中小窗口的显示示意图;
[0027]图3a为本发明实施例三中实施第一操作的示意图;
[0028]图3b为本发明实施例三中信息处理方法的实现流程示意图;
[0029]图4a为本发明实施例四中实施第一操作的示意图;
[0030]图4b为本发明实施例四中信息处理方法的实现流程示意图;
[0031]图5为本发明实施例五中电子设备的组成结构示意图;
[0032]图6为本发明实施例六中电子设备的组成结构示意图。
【具体实施方式】
[0033]下面结合附图和具体实施例对本发明作进一步详细说明。
[0034]实施例一
[0035]本实施例记载一种信息处理方法,应用于手机、平板电脑等电子设备,所述电子设备包含一触控显示单元,所述电子设备支持运行至少一个应用,以使所述应用通过小窗口或全屏窗口在所述触控显示单元进行显示;
[0036]其中,所述全屏窗口的显示区域等于所述触控显示单元能够接受触控事件的区域,所述小窗口的显示区域小于所述触控显示单元能够接受触控事件的区域;所述小窗口是通过一转换参数对所述全屏窗口进行变换得到,后续将对所述变换进行说明;所述电子设备支持控制所述触控显示单元同时显示至少两个小窗口;
[0037]如图1所示,所述方法包括以下步骤:[0038]步骤101,获得第一操作。
[0039]步骤102,解析所述第一操作,确定所述第一操作的M个目标小窗口。
[0040]M为大于I的整数。
[0041]本实施例记载的技术方案针对的是所述第一操作为选定目标小窗口的操作时,进行的相应处理;当所述第一操作未选中小窗口时,对所述第一操作的响应可以按照相关技术中的流程进行处理,本实施例中不作讨论;所述第一操作可以为对所述触控显示单元的触控操作,以选中触控显示单元显示的小窗口 ;所述第一操作也可以为语音操作,由电子设备对接收的语音进行识别,以确定第一操作的目标小窗口 ;例如,当电子设备控制触控显示单元显示小窗口时,可以在每个小窗口的显示区域显示对应的标识,当电子设备接收并识别出与小窗口标识对应的语音时,将识别出的标识对应的小窗口确定为目标小窗口。
[0042]步骤103,获得第二操作。
[0043]步骤104,解析所述第二操作,得到所述第二操作的操作参数。
[0044]步骤105,根据所述第二操作参数,确定M个转换参数。
[0045]所述M个转换参数与所述M个目标小窗口--对应,每个转换参数用于对小窗口
进行变换。
[0046]步骤106,根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口。
[0047]从而替换变换前的M个目标小窗口,使所述变换前的目标小窗口对应的内容,在变换后的相应目标小窗口进行显示。
[0048]步骤106中的变换包括以下变换的至少之一:使所述目标小窗口的横向宽度和/或纵向宽度进行相同幅度的变换;使所述目标小窗口进行相同位移;使所述目标小窗口进行相同角度的旋转;所述转换参数包括以下参数至少之一:参数值、矩阵、参数组和参数集
口 ο
[0049]下面对利用转换参数,对所述全屏窗口进行变换得到小窗口的实现过程进行说明。
[0050]当所述转换参数采用矩阵的形式时,以利用转换参数将全屏窗口等比缩小1/2变换为小窗口为例,首先,获取全屏窗口对应的图像缓存数据,包括图像缓存数据中的标识像
素点的二维坐标U。,y。),并扩充为三维坐标U。,y。,z。),利用矩阵
【权利要求】
1.一种信息处理方法,应用于一电子设备,所述电子设备包含一触控显不单兀,所述电子设备支持运行至少一个应用,以使所述应用通过小窗口或全屏窗口在所述触控显示单元进行显示;所述全屏窗口的显示区域等于所述触控显示单元能够接受触控事件的区域,所述小窗口的显示区域小于所述触控显示单元能够接受触控事件的区域;所述小窗口是通过一转换参数对所述全屏窗口进行变换得到的,所述电子设备支持控制所述触控显示单元同时显示至少两个小窗口 ;所述方法包括: 获得第一操作; 解析所述第一操作,确定所述第一操作的M个目标小窗口,M为大于I的整数; 获得第二操作; 解析所述第二操作,得到所述第二操作的操作参数; 根据所述第二操作的操作参数,确定M个转换参数,所述M个转换参数与所述M个目标小窗口对应; 根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口,以替换变换前的M个目标小窗口,使所述变换前的目标小窗口对应的内容,在变换后的相应目标小窗口进行显示。
2.根据权利要求1所述的方法,所述对所述目标小窗口进行变换,包括采用以下变换方式的至少一种: 使所述目标小窗口的横向宽度和/或纵向宽度进行相同幅度的变换; 使所述目标小窗口进行相同位移;` 使所述目标小窗口进行相同角度的旋转。
3.根据权利要求1所述的方法,其特征在于,所述解析所述第一操作,确定所述第一操作的M个目标小窗口,包括: 解析所述第一操作,得到所述第一操作的操作轨迹; 确定所述操作轨迹对应的区域范围; 根据所述区域范围,确定所述第一操作的M个目标小窗口。
4.根据权利要求1所述的方法,其特征在于,所述解析所述第一操作,确定所述第一操作的M个目标小窗口,包括: 解析所述第一操作,得到所述第一操作的N个操作点的位置信息,N为大于I的整数; 根据所述N个操作点的位置信息,确定所述N个操作点所处于的M个区域范围; 将包括所述M个区域范围的M个小窗口确定为所述第一操作的M个目标小窗口。
5.根据权利要求1所述的方法,其特征在于,所述根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口,包括: 获取所述M个目标小窗口对应内容的图像缓存数据; 利用所述M个转换参数,对应将所获取的图像缓存数据进行转换; 将转换后得到的图像缓存数据合并,以得到对应的帧缓存数据; 控制所述触控显示单元利用所述帧缓存数据显示变换后的M个目标小窗口。
6.根据权利要求1至5任一项所述的方法,其特征在于, 所述转换参数包括以下参数至少之一:参数值、矩阵、参数组和参数集合。
7.一种电子设备,所述电子设备包含一触控显示单元和控制单元;所述控制单元,用于支持运行至少一个应用,以使所述应用通过小窗口或全屏窗口在所述触控显示单元进行显示;其中,所述全屏窗口的显示区域等于所述触控显示单元能够接受触控事件的区域,所述小窗口的显示区域小于所述触控显示单元能够接受触控事件的区域; 所述控制单元,还用于通过一转换参数对所述全屏窗口进行变换得到所述小窗口,所述控制单元支持控制所述触控显示单元同时显示至少两个小窗口; 所述电子设备还包括:获取单元和解析单元;其中, 所述获取单元,用于获得第一操作; 所述解析单元,用于解析所述第一操作,确定所述第一操作的M个目标小窗口,M为大于I的整数; 所述获取单元,还用于获得第二操作; 所述解析单元,还用于解析所述第二操作,得到所述第二操作的操作参数; 所述控制单元,还用于根据所述第二操作的操作参数,确定M个转换参数, 所述M个转换参数与所述M个目标小窗口--对应; 根据所述M个转换参数,对应对所述M个目标小窗口进行变换,得到变换后的M个目标小窗口,以替换变换前的M个目标小窗口,使所述变换前的目标小窗口对应的内容,在变换后的相应目标小窗口进行显示。
8.根据权利要求7所述的电子设备,其特征在于, 所述控制单元,还用于采用以下`变换方式的至少一种,对所述目标小窗口进行变换: 使所述目标小窗口的横向宽度和/或纵向宽度进行相同幅度的变换; 使所述目标小窗口进行相同位移; 使所述目标小窗口进行相同角度的旋转。
9.根据权利要求7所述的电子设备,其特征在于, 所述解析单元,还用于解析所述第一操作,得到所述第一操作的操作轨迹; 所述控制单元,还用于确定所述操作轨迹对应的区域范围; 根据所述区域范围,确定所述第一操作的M个目标小窗口。
10.根据权利要求7所述的电子设备,其特征在于, 所述解析单元,还用于解析所述第一操作,得到所述第一操作的N个操作点的位置信息,N为大于I的整数; 所述控制单元,还用于根据所述N个操作点的位置信息,确定所述N个操作点所处于的M个区域范围; 将包括所述M个区域范围的M个小窗口确定为所述第一操作的M个目标小窗口。
11.根据权利要求7所述的电子设备,其特征在于, 所述控制单元,还用于获取所述M个目标小窗口对应内容的图像缓存数据; 利用所述M个转换参数,对应将所获取的图像缓存数据进行转换; 将转换后得到的图像缓存数据合并,以得到对应的帧缓存数据; 控制所述触控显示单元利用所述帧缓存数据显示变换后的M个目标小窗口。
12.根据权利要求7至11任一项所述的电子设备,其特征在于, 所述转换参数包括以下参数至少之一:参数值、矩阵、参数组和参数集合。
【文档编号】G06F3/0488GK103870271SQ201410055143
【公开日】2014年6月18日 申请日期:2014年2月18日 优先权日:2014年2月18日
【发明者】朱少峰 申请人:联想(北京)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1